Concrete AI opportunities with ROI

1. Automated estimating and bidding
Estimating is a time-consuming, error-prone process. By training models on historical project data—material costs, labor hours, subcontractor bids—Southland can generate accurate estimates in hours instead of days. This not only frees up senior estimators but also increases bid accuracy, potentially improving win rates by 5–10% and reducing margin erosion from underestimation.

2. Computer vision for safety and quality
Deploying AI-enabled cameras on job sites can automatically detect safety violations (missing hard hats, unsafe scaffolding) and quality defects (incorrect rebar placement). Real-time alerts allow supervisors to intervene immediately, lowering OSHA recordable incidents. Even a 20% reduction in incidents can save hundreds of thousands in insurance premiums and lost productivity.

3. Predictive project scheduling
Construction schedules are notoriously optimistic. AI can analyze past project performance, weather patterns, and resource availability to forecast realistic timelines and flag potential delays. Integrating this with supply chain data helps avoid costly last-minute material orders. For a mid-sized contractor, a 5% reduction in project overruns could translate to millions in annual savings.

Deployment risks specific to this size band

Mid-market firms like Southland must navigate several risks. Data fragmentation is a major hurdle—project data often lives in siloed spreadsheets, legacy accounting systems, and field logs. Without clean, centralized data, AI models will underperform. Change management is another challenge; field crews and veteran project managers may distrust algorithmic recommendations. A phased approach, starting with low-risk use cases like document AI, can build trust. Finally, cybersecurity and privacy concerns around site cameras must be addressed with edge computing and clear policies. Despite these risks, the potential ROI makes AI a strategic imperative for Southland to stay competitive in an increasingly tech-driven industry.

What are the quick wins for AI in a mid-sized construction firm?
Start with automated estimating and document review—these deliver immediate time savings and require minimal data infrastructure.
How can AI improve jobsite safety?
Computer vision systems can monitor for hazards like missing hard hats or unsafe equipment use, alerting supervisors in real time to prevent accidents.
Do we need a data scientist to adopt AI?
Not necessarily. Many construction-specific AI tools integrate with existing platforms like Procore and require only configuration, not custom model building.
What's the ROI of predictive maintenance for equipment?
Reducing unplanned downtime by 20-30% can save hundreds of thousands annually in repair costs and project delays for a fleet of heavy machinery.
How do we handle data privacy with AI cameras on site?
Use edge computing to process video locally, only sending alerts without storing raw footage, and ensure compliance with state privacy laws.
Can AI help with subcontractor management?
Yes, AI can analyze past performance data to recommend reliable subs, flag schedule risks, and automate compliance checks.
What are the main risks of deploying AI in construction?
Data quality issues, resistance from field crews, integration with legacy systems, and over-reliance on predictions without human oversight.
